Book summaryRachel Cameron is a 34-year-old single woman, a schoolteacher in Manawaka, Canada. She bears resignedly the routine of teaching, the controlling behavior of her mother, but wants desperately to love and be loved. The novel takes place during a summer when Rachel encounters Nick, an old schoolmate who is now also a teacher; this novel was the basis for the 1968 movie RACHEL, RACHEL. Media reviews"...[S]uggests some aspects of existentialist thought as Rachel must choose between the nausea of bad faith and the anguish and despair of freedom. Laurence is also existential throughout her work in Sartre's primary sense in that her focus is on man's process of becoming, a process which reveals to him his essence or spirit. However, in distinction to existentialist thought and in accordance with the conventions of Christian believe, man discovers a preexisting spirit." |
